Carvana (NYSE:CVNA) Upgraded to "Buy" at Wall Street Zen

Carvana logo with Retail/Wholesale background

Wall Street Zen upgraded shares of Carvana (NYSE:CVNA - Free Report) from a hold rating to a buy rating in a research report report published on Saturday.

Several other brokerages have also weighed in on CVNA. Royal Bank Of Canada increased their price objective on Carvana from $320.00 to $340.00 and gave the company an "outperform" rating in a report on Thursday, May 8th. Morgan Stanley increased their price target on Carvana from $280.00 to $290.00 and gave the stock an "overweight" rating in a research note on Thursday, May 15th. Evercore ISI lifted their price objective on Carvana from $295.00 to $305.00 and gave the stock an "in-line" rating in a report on Tuesday, June 24th. Robert W. Baird boosted their price objective on Carvana from $200.00 to $275.00 and gave the company a "neutral" rating in a research note on Thursday, May 8th. Finally, JMP Securities set a $440.00 target price on shares of Carvana and gave the stock a "market outperform" rating in a research report on Wednesday. Six research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and thirteen have assigned a buy rating to the company's stock. Based on data from MarketBeat, the stock presently has a consensus rating of "Moderate Buy" and an average price target of $293.88.

Carvana Stock Up 1.5%

Shares of CVNA stock traded up $5.12 on Friday, hitting $348.51. The stock had a trading volume of 1,542,889 shares, compared to its average volume of 3,865,512. The business has a 50 day moving average of $305.85 and a 200 day moving average of $248.31. The stock has a market cap of $74.63 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 122.22,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.36 and a beta of 3.59.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.97, a current ratio of 3.81 and a quick ratio of 2.70. Carvana has a 12-month low of $118.50 and a 12-month high of $351.43.

Carvana (NYSE:CVNA -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, May 7th. The company reported $1.51 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$0.75 by $0.76. The business had revenue of $4.23 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$3.94 billion. Carvana had a net margin of 2.68% and a return on equity of 44.86%. The firm's quarterly revenue was up 38.3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ter last year, the company posted $0.23 earnings per share. As a group, analysts expect that Carvana will post 2.85 EPS for the current year.

About Carvana

(Get Free Report)

Carvana Co, together with its subsidiaries, operates an e-commerce platform for buying and selling used cars in the United States. Its platform allows customers to research and identify a vehicle; inspect it using company's 360-degree vehicle imaging technology; obtain financing and warranty coverage; purchase the vehicle; and schedule delivery or pick-up from their desktop or mobile devices.
